Minister Bhuse Welcomed Dipke’s School Checks Before FIR

Abhijeet Dipke started a campaign called School Thik Karo.

The campaign pointed out problems at some schools.

On August 21, Education Minister Dada Bhuse said this effort could help improve schools.

He said the government welcomed suggestions from Dipke and other citizens.

The education department said it would examine those suggestions.

The next day, an FIR was registered against Dipke.

The FIR concerned an allegation that he entered a school’s premises in Latur.

The minister’s earlier comments and the later FIR describe two different developments involving Dipke’s school-related activities.

Quotes

Dada Bhuse

Maharashtra School Education Minister who spoke to the media in Malegaon.

“In the way Abhijeet ji Dipke is bringing to notice some schools where there is a lack of proper organisation, we are taking this in a positive way.”
